Multi-modal freight AI refers to the application of artificial intelligence to coordinate and optimize intermodal shipping, where goods are transported using a combination of truck, rail, sea, or air. Managing these handoffs between transport modes is complex, but AI simplifies the process by analyzing schedules, routes, costs, and delivery timelines to select the most efficient shipping plan.

Advantages of Multi-Modal Freight AI in Logistics

Cross-Mode Coordination

AI synchronizes shipping across truck, rail, sea, and air to ensure smooth transitions and minimal downtime.

Real-Time Disruption Management

Predicts and adjusts for delays like port congestion or bad weather to keep shipments on schedule.

Optimized Route Planning

Finds the fastest and most cost-effective multimodal path using data from multiple logistics systems.

Lower Transportation Costs

Identifies the best value-for-money combination of carriers and transport modes for each shipment.

Improved Shipment Visibility

Tracks cargo across all legs of its journey with AI-powered alerts, ETAs, and status updates.
